i just printed the new design and spent a long time assembling and i made some changes after having physically making it. (the picture doesn’t fit in the frame for some reason but it is just the finished fume extractor standing up)
legs broken:
so after assembling the legs the i found the little flaps on the legs have to big of a gap between the it and the block that is intended to hold it in place. this makes them not do there only purpose. so i redesigned the flaps to have little blocks to hold in place(the new legs are being printed rn so the new ones are not in the picture)
the MSC(motor speed controller):
so it was like really annoying it kept breaking and it like didn’t do anything and it went against one of my constraints because the potentiometer would stick out of the case so i just kinda removed it and connected the fan directly to the power source so you turn it on and of by just unplugging it.
i printed the old case and it didn’t work at all so i spent all day redesign the case from scratch and i made a lot of changes while i was doing it
size:
i made everything a bit bigger because things didn’t fit mainly the place where the fan it
no screws:
i hade screws before because i thought is is just a good way to hold things together how ever i realized while redesigning they don’t work for this project because they are just to big and heavy so i am instead relying on the elasticity of plastic to hold the cover on
the little flaps:
in the old design i had these tiny flaps that was spoused to increase stability with rails to let it fold up however i made the rails waaay to small so this time i made the rail 5x bigger along with making the flaps longer to increase surface area
rails:
last time i designed the legs, before i designed the rails that they will go in to this resulted it really bad rails so this time i made the rails first then designed the legs so that it will be stronger because i can actually make strong rails

i am going to make a fume extractor because i solder in my room and that’s not good for you
constraints:
small(i want it to be under 1ft so it can fit in my desk)
expandable(i want a way to move it up and down so it can work when i am soldering something on a stand)
flat(i don’t want to have many part stick out so i can put it in my drawer without taking up to much space)
stable(i just don’t want it to fall over)
small:
to make it small i made it out of a small parable fan i repaired
expendable:
i was thinking about how to do this for a long time and eventually settled on a ladder peg system so you lift it to the high you wand then insert the peg so it holds in place
stable:
for this i knew i wanted a system where something would extend on the floor to increase surface area how ever i couldn’t find a good way to do this so i settled on two little flaps that go on the bottom of the legs
flat:
this is why the stability was really hard to figure out but i ended up making a track for the flaps to fold up so they don’t tack up space
